<br />-2- <br /> <br />Grauel Moved, Curley Seconded, that the variance request of <br />Ban-Con, Inc. at 251 Capitol View Circle be approved as re- <br />commended by the Planning Commission. Roll Call, Ayes: Curley, <br />Grauel, Linebarger, Shields and Moll. Nays: None. <br /> <br />Linebarger Moved, Shields Seconded, that the request of Phillips <br />Petroleum Company for variance to front yard setback at the corner <br />of Snelling and County Road C-2 be approved as recommended by the <br />Planning Commission. Roll Call, Ayes: Curley, Grauel, Linebarger, <br />Shields and Moll. Nays: None. <br /> <br />Grauel Moved, Shields Seconded, that the application submitted by <br />Bonanza Steak House for a variance in sign setback at 1895 North <br />Rice Street be denied as recommended by the Planning Commission. <br />Roll Call, Ayes: Curley, Grauel, Linebarger, Shields and Moll. <br />Nays: None. <br /> <br />Curley Moved, Grauel Seconded, that the Mayor and Manager execute <br />Easement 6626B on Improvement 66-26 and that the Village pay to <br />Frieda Schulze, a widow, and Kain & Kressel, her attorneys, the <br />sum of $1,700 in payment thereof. Roll Call, Ayes: Curley, Grauel, <br />Linebarger, Shields and Moll. Nays: None. <br /> <br />Linebarger Moved, Shields Seconded, that on Improvement 67-20, the <br />Mayor and Manager execute the earnest money contract on Easement <br />6720-4 and that the Village pay $75.00 to William P. Hermes and <br />Rita M. Hermes, husband and wife. Roll Call, Ayes: Curley, Grauel, <br />Linebarger, Shields and MOll. Nays: None. <br /> <br />Shields Moved, Grauel Seconded, that the request of Northwestern <br />Bell & Telephone Company to place buried cable on the southeast <br />corner of Dale and Transit be approved as recommended by the Public <br />Works Director in his memo dated March 8, 1968. Roll Call, Ayes: <br />Curley, Grauel, Linebarger, Shields and Moll. Nays: None. <br /> <br />Shields Moved, Grauel Seconded, that the request for street lights <br />at Transit and Dunlap, Transit and Lexington, Dunlap and Sextant <br />(north) and Dunlap and Sextant (south) and Dunlap and County Road B-2 <br />be approved as recommended by the Public WQrks Director in his memo <br />dated March 8, 1968. Roll Call, Ayes: Curley, Grauel, Linebarger, <br />Shields and MOll. Nays: None. . <br /> <br />Shields Moved, Grauel Seconded, that Resolution No. 2032 informing <br />Minnesota Highway Department that the Village will forthwith commence <br />proceedings to construct County Road B-2 from Fairview to Hamline <br />Avenue be adopted. Roll Call, Ayes: Curley, Grauel, Linebarger, <br />Shields and Moll. Nays: None. <br /> <br />Linebarger Moved, Shields Seconded, that Resolution No. 2033 accepting <br />the feasibility report and establishing a public hearing on the improve- <br />ment of County Road B-2 from Fairview Avenue to Snelling Avenue and of <br />Fairview Avenue from T.H. 36 to Oakcrest Avenue be adopted. Roll Call, <br />Ayes: Curley, Grauel, Linebarger, Shields and Moll. Nays: None. <br /> <br />Linebarger Moved, Shields Seconded, that Resolution No. 2034 accepting <br />the feasibility report and establishing a public hearing on the improve- <br />ment of County Road B-2 from Snelling Avenue to Hamline Avenue and Hamline <br />Avenue from T.H. 36 to Sextant Avenue be adopted. Roll Call, Ayes: <br />Curley, Grauel, Linebarger, Shields and Moll.
